1 Scope
This standard specifies the method for determining plant transgenic components by target sequence sequencing.
This standard applies to the qualitative detection of foreign genes and transgenic lines in plants and their products. Qualitative detection of foreign genes in this method
The lower limit (LOD) is 0.1% (copy number ratio between foreign genes and internal standard genes).

3 Terms and definitions
The following terms and definitions apply to this document.
3.1
Endogenous referencegene
Genes that are ubiquitous in different plant species and have constant copy numbers.
3.2
Exogenous gene
Other biological genes transferred by bioengineering technology to make the biological variety show new biological traits.
3.3
Quality control sample
The sample is prepared in parallel with the sample to be tested, which is used to show whether the sample to be tested is contaminated during the sample preparation process.
3.4
Templatefragment
A template deoxyribonucleic acid (DNA) inferred from a set of sequencing fragments with the same random barcode in the high-throughput sequencing fragments
sequence.
3.5
Characteristic fragment of exogenous gene
Template fragments that contain foreign genes but do not exist in nature.
Note. Including foreign gene sequences containing artificially modified sequences, and the sequence of the foreign gene and the exogenous gene other than the boundary sequence of the exogenous gene in the species of origin
Connected sequence.
